Presentation

Since September 2023, I am an assistant professor (maître de conférences) in the mathematics department of the university of Lille. My PhD thesis was realized with Prof. Pierre Pansu in the Université Paris-Sud (now Paris-Saclay) in 2019. It was motivated by the work and questions of Yves Cornulier.

Here is an academic family picture.


Currently away from Lille, visiting the Operators, graphs, groups programme of the Isaac Newton Institute until the end of the semester.

Research

Interests I work in geometric group theory, using tools coming from geometric analysis in the broad sense (i.e., on metric spaces). The main objects that I study are Lie groups and their lattices. Here is a short version of an old research statement.
